Experience St. Stephen's Cathedral in Vienna, Austria, as you attend one of its Giant Organ Concerts Tickets performances. This historic venue boasts the largest organ in Austria with an impressive 12,000 pipes that fill the cathedral with music from within its Gothic arches. Enjoy your reserved seating while witnessing the skillful animation of this grand instrument against a backdrop of stunning stonework and stained glass.

At St. Stephen's Cathedral in Vienna, experience one of the world’s largest organs featuring over 12,000 pipes that fill the space with rich harmonies.

From your reserved seating area within the nave at Austria’s iconic Giant Organ Concerts Ticket event, enjoy close-up views of both the organists and the intricate craftsmanship on display during performances.

Located in Vienna's St. Stephen's Cathedral: Giant Organ Concerts Ticket event, listen to excellent organists as they perform musical masterpieces by classical legends like Bach along with contemporary pieces.

The cathedral walls at this sacred space resonate dynamically with deep tones from the Giant Organ, creating an interplay of light and shadow that captivates attendees.

Did you know? The longest pipe on Vienna's giant organ stands at a towering 10 meters (32 feet), equivalent to a three-story building.
